New York Court of Appeals·Decided October 6, 1960·Published

Opinion

Motion to amend remittitur granted. Return of remittitur requested and, when returned, it will be amended by striking therefrom that portion which reads “without costs” and inserting in lieu thereof “with costs to the appellants in this Court and in the Appellate Division against the Workmen’s Compensation Board.” [See 8 N Y 2d 277.]
